The Intersection of Street and Pop Art Pop Art has long been recognized for its vibrant colors, bold graphics, and the often ironic interplay of popular culture imagery and fine art. Mr. Brainwash, a pseudonym of the French-born, Los Angeles-based street artist Thierry Guetta, is a name that resonates within this tradition. His work is often characterized by a colorful palette, layered graphics, and an uncanny ability to reflect contemporary cultural moments with a blend of humor, critique, and homage. Mr. Brainwash has been a pivotal figure in the fusion of street art with pop art aesthetics, a hybrid often termed Street Pop Art. This particular style is marked by its accessibility, a trait from its street art roots, and its adoption of pop art's penchant for mass media and consumer culture. His "You Look Beautiful" limited edition silkscreen print is a testament to this fusion. The artwork was released in 2018 and features a six-color screen print process on hand-torn archival art paper. Each of the 100 prints in this limited edition is not only signed and numbered but also carries the unique thumbprint of the artist on the back, assuring authenticity and a personal touch from the artist himself. Silkscreen printing, the method used for creating "You Look Beautiful," has a storied history in pop and street art, famously employed by artists like Andy Warhol. It involves pushing ink through a mesh stencil onto paper, one color at a time, which allows for vibrant and crisp layers of color. Mr. Brainwash's choice of this method is a nod to the traditional pop art practices, yet his hand-deckled paper edges and the application of his thumbprint move the work into a more personal, street-level realm. The Emergence of New Artists in Street Pop Art and Graffiti Artwork

The world of street pop art and graffiti artwork is continuously evolving, with new artists emerging and bringing fresh perspectives and innovative techniques to the forefront. This evolution marks a significant shift in the way street art is perceived and interacted with. In the past, street art and graffiti were often associated with vandalism and social dissent, but today, they are recognized as legitimate and influential forms of artistic expression. This change in perception can largely be attributed to the new wave of artists who are redefining the boundaries of this art form. These new artists often blend traditional graffiti techniques with elements of digital art, sculpture, and installation art, creating a multidimensional experience for the viewer. They are not confined to the walls of the urban landscape but extend their creativity to galleries, digital platforms, and public installations. Their work often addresses contemporary issues such as environmentalism, social justice, and the impact of technology on society, reflecting the concerns and interests of a new generation.

Innovative Trends Shaping Street Pop Art and Graffiti

The current trends in street pop art and graffiti artwork are as diverse as the artists themselves. One notable trend is the use of augmented reality (AR) and virtual reality (VR) technologies, which allow artists to create interactive experiences that transcend the physical boundaries of traditional street art. These technologies enable viewers to engage with art in new ways, adding a dynamic and immersive element to the street art experience. Another significant trend is the incorporation of eco-friendly and sustainable practices in the creation of street art. Conscious of the environmental impact of their work, many new artists are experimenting with natural, biodegradable materials and non-toxic paints. This shift not only reflects a growing global concern for the environment but also challenges the notion of street art as a contributor to urban decay. Additionally, there is a growing trend of cross-cultural and interdisciplinary collaborations in street art. Artists from different parts of the world are coming together, combining their unique styles and cultural backgrounds to create collaborative works that reflect a global perspective. This trend is not only enriching the street art scene with diverse influences but is also fostering a sense of global community among artists and audiences alike.

Impact of Social Media on New Street Art

The rise of social media has had a profound impact on the visibility and dissemination of street pop art and graffiti artwork. Platforms like Instagram, Facebook, and Twitter have become vital tools for new artists to showcase their work, reach wider audiences, and connect with fellow artists and art enthusiasts. Social media has democratized the way art is shared and experienced, breaking down the barriers between the public and the art world. This accessibility has also led to a rapid spread of new styles and ideas, fueling the evolution of street art and graffiti. Artists are now able to gain inspiration from their peers across the globe, leading to a rich and diverse artistic landscape. Social media has also played a crucial role in bringing street art into mainstream consciousness, leading to greater recognition and appreciation of this art form.
